From 7ae666a274ec717e405311f67aa642b02933ec05 Mon Sep 17 00:00:00 2001 From: RachelElysia <71795832+RachelElysia@users.noreply.github.com> Date: Tue, 4 Jan 2022 12:48:20 -0500 Subject: [PATCH] User Settings Page: Link to privacy policy (#3561) --- changes/issue-2859-privacy-policy-link | 1 + .../pages/UserSettingsPage/UserSettingsPage.jsx | 9 +++++++++ frontend/pages/UserSettingsPage/_styles.scss | 15 ++++++++++++++- 3 files changed, 24 insertions(+), 1 deletion(-) create mode 100644 changes/issue-2859-privacy-policy-link diff --git a/changes/issue-2859-privacy-policy-link b/changes/issue-2859-privacy-policy-link new file mode 100644 index 0000000000..d40b0b2248 --- /dev/null +++ b/changes/issue-2859-privacy-policy-link @@ -0,0 +1 @@ +* App links users to Fleet's privacy policy \ No newline at end of file diff --git a/frontend/pages/UserSettingsPage/UserSettingsPage.jsx b/frontend/pages/UserSettingsPage/UserSettingsPage.jsx index 7f9ddb2028..8db63cda0f 100644 --- a/frontend/pages/UserSettingsPage/UserSettingsPage.jsx +++ b/frontend/pages/UserSettingsPage/UserSettingsPage.jsx @@ -402,6 +402,15 @@ export class UserSettingsPage extends Component { {`Fleet ${version.version} • Go ${version.go_version}`} + + + Privacy policy + + {renderEmailModal()} {renderPasswordModal()} diff --git a/frontend/pages/UserSettingsPage/_styles.scss b/frontend/pages/UserSettingsPage/_styles.scss index dc528b307b..7d394876dc 100644 --- a/frontend/pages/UserSettingsPage/_styles.scss +++ b/frontend/pages/UserSettingsPage/_styles.scss @@ -153,7 +153,20 @@ font-size: $xx-small; text-align: center; display: block; - margin-top: $pad-xxlarge; + margin-top: $pad-large; + } + + &__privacy-policy { + text-align: center; + display: block; + margin-top: $pad-xlarge; + + a { + font-size: $x-small; + color: $core-vibrant-blue; + font-weight: $bold; + text-decoration: none; + } } .grey-cell {